From 9ab8927537710497b902acd96f383f47ff63f22e Mon Sep 17 00:00:00 2001 From: Jakub Drozdek Date: Mon, 18 Mar 2019 03:00:53 +0100 Subject: [PATCH 1/3] Translate texts in components and templates --- src/components/CodeEditor/CodeEditor.js | 8 ++--- src/components/CodeExample/CodeExample.js | 2 +- src/components/ErrorDecoder/ErrorDecoder.js | 8 ++--- src/components/LayoutFooter/Footer.js | 18 +++++----- src/components/LayoutHeader/DocSearch.js | 4 +-- src/components/LayoutHeader/Header.js | 8 ++--- src/components/LayoutHeader/SearchSvg.js | 4 +-- src/components/MarkdownPage/MarkdownPage.js | 4 +-- src/pages/404.js | 10 +++--- src/pages/acknowledgements.html.js | 38 +++++++++------------ src/pages/blog/all.html.js | 4 +-- src/pages/languages.js | 16 ++++----- src/pages/versions.js | 18 +++++----- src/templates/blog.js | 6 ++-- 14 files changed, 71 insertions(+), 77 deletions(-) diff --git a/src/components/CodeEditor/CodeEditor.js b/src/components/CodeEditor/CodeEditor.js index de8235438..40924838e 100644 --- a/src/components/CodeEditor/CodeEditor.js +++ b/src/components/CodeEditor/CodeEditor.js @@ -62,12 +62,12 @@ class CodeEditor extends Component { if (showBabelErrorMessage) { errorMessage = ( - Babel could not be loaded. + Nie można załadować Babela.

- This can be caused by an ad blocker. If you're using one, consider - adding reactjs.org to the whitelist so the live code examples will - work. + Może to być spowodowane wtyczką blokującą reklamy. Jeśli używasz takiej, + rozważ dodanie strony reactjs.org do listy wyjątków. Bez tego edytory + kodu nie będą działały.
); } else if (error != null) { diff --git a/src/components/CodeExample/CodeExample.js b/src/components/CodeExample/CodeExample.js index bc5d6ed10..30999eb55 100644 --- a/src/components/CodeExample/CodeExample.js +++ b/src/components/CodeExample/CodeExample.js @@ -61,7 +61,7 @@ class CodeExample extends Component { {loaded ? ( ) : ( -

Loading code example...

+

Ładowanie przykładowego kodu...

)} ); diff --git a/src/components/ErrorDecoder/ErrorDecoder.js b/src/components/ErrorDecoder/ErrorDecoder.js index d179a09be..e6698cc23 100644 --- a/src/components/ErrorDecoder/ErrorDecoder.js +++ b/src/components/ErrorDecoder/ErrorDecoder.js @@ -13,7 +13,7 @@ function replaceArgs(msg: string, argList: Array): string { let argIdx = 0; return msg.replace(/%s/g, function() { const arg = argList[argIdx++]; - return arg === undefined ? '[missing argument]' : arg; + return arg === undefined ? '[brakujący argument]' : arg; }); } @@ -69,8 +69,8 @@ function ErrorResult(props: {|code: ?string, msg: string|}) { if (!code) { return (

- When you encounter an error, you'll receive a link to this page for that - specific error and we'll show you the full error text. + Kiedy napotkasz na błąd, otrzymasz link do strony dotyczącej + konkretnego błędu. Tutaj wyświetli się jego treść.

); } @@ -78,7 +78,7 @@ function ErrorResult(props: {|code: ?string, msg: string|}) { return (

- The full text of the error you just encountered is: + Pełna treść napotkanego błędu to:

{urlify(errorMsg)} diff --git a/src/components/LayoutFooter/Footer.js b/src/components/LayoutFooter/Footer.js index 5e571d971..224fd6a29 100644 --- a/src/components/LayoutFooter/Footer.js +++ b/src/components/LayoutFooter/Footer.js @@ -60,7 +60,7 @@ const Footer = ({layoutHasSidebar = false}: {layoutHasSidebar: boolean}) => ( }, }}> - Docs + Dokumentacja {sectionListDocs.map(section => { const defaultItem = section.items[0]; return ( @@ -73,7 +73,7 @@ const Footer = ({layoutHasSidebar = false}: {layoutHasSidebar: boolean}) => ( })} - Channels + Kanały ( href="https://discuss.reactjs.org" target="_blank" rel="noopener"> - Discussion Forum + Forum dyskusyjne - Reactiflux Chat + Czat Reactiflux - DEV Community + Społeczność portalu DEV ( - Community + Społeczność {sectionListCommunity.map(section => ( ( ))} - More - Tutorial + Więcej + Samouczek Blog - Acknowledgements + Podziękowania { }} id="algolia-doc-search" type="search" - placeholder="Search" - aria-label="Search docs" + placeholder="Szukaj" + aria-label="Szukaj w dokumentacji" /> ) : null; diff --git a/src/components/LayoutHeader/Header.js b/src/components/LayoutHeader/Header.js index e0a285e84..f3a8c8d12 100644 --- a/src/components/LayoutHeader/Header.js +++ b/src/components/LayoutHeader/Header.js @@ -122,12 +122,12 @@ const Header = ({location}: {location: Location}) => ( }}> ( /> @@ -209,7 +209,7 @@ const Header = ({location}: {location: Location}) => ( display: 'none', }, }}> - Languages + Języki ( - Search + Szukaj - by{' '} + dodane przez{' '} {toCommaSeparatedList(authors, author => ( - Edit this page + Edytuj tę stronę
)} diff --git a/src/pages/404.js b/src/pages/404.js index b5977ce62..c92f9e368 100644 --- a/src/pages/404.js +++ b/src/pages/404.js @@ -21,13 +21,13 @@ const PageNotFound = ({location}: Props) => (
-
Page Not Found
- +
Nie znaleziono strony
+
-

We couldn't find what you were looking for.

+

Nie udało nam się znaleźć tego, czego szukasz.

- Please contact the owner of the site that linked you to the - original URL and let them know their link is broken. + Prosimy o kontakt z administratorami strony, która przekierowała cię tutaj, + i poinformowanie ich, że ten link jest nieprawidłowy.

diff --git a/src/pages/acknowledgements.html.js b/src/pages/acknowledgements.html.js index 513aea22f..aa07b4493 100644 --- a/src/pages/acknowledgements.html.js +++ b/src/pages/acknowledgements.html.js @@ -19,14 +19,14 @@ const Acknowlegements = ({data, location}) => (
-
Acknowledgements
+
Podziękowania
-

We'd like to thank all of our contributors:

+

Chcielibyśmy podziękować naszym kontrybutorom:

    ( ))}
-

In addition, we're grateful to

+

Oprócz tego, jesteśmy wdzięczni:

diff --git a/src/pages/blog/all.html.js b/src/pages/blog/all.html.js index 2e029539d..61a27397c 100644 --- a/src/pages/blog/all.html.js +++ b/src/pages/blog/all.html.js @@ -28,10 +28,10 @@ const AllBlogPosts = ({data, location}: Props) => (
-
All Posts
+
Wszystkie posty
    (
    -
    Languages
    - +
    Języki
    +

    - The React documentation is available in the following languages: + Dokumentacja Reacta jest dostępna w następujących językach:

    -

    In Progress

    +

    Prace w toku

    -

    Needs Contributors

    +

    Potrzebni kontrybutorzy

    - Don't see your language above?{' '} + Nie widzisz swojego języka na liście?{' '} - Let us know + Daj nam o tym znać .

    @@ -149,7 +149,7 @@ const Language = ({code, name, status, translatedName}) => { href={`https://github.com/reactjs/${prefix}reactjs.org/`} target="_blank" rel="noopener"> - Contribute + Wspomóż nas
    diff --git a/src/pages/versions.js b/src/pages/versions.js index 2dd95976a..7ba2524ef 100644 --- a/src/pages/versions.js +++ b/src/pages/versions.js @@ -24,24 +24,24 @@ const Versions = ({location}: Props) => (
    -
    React Versions
    - +
    Wersje Reacta
    +

    - A complete release history for React is available{' '} + Kompletna historia wypuszczonych wersji Reacta jest dostępna{' '} - on GitHub + na GitHubie .
    - Documentation for recent releases can also be found below. + Dokumentacje dla ostatnich wersji można również znaleźć poniżej.

    - See our FAQ for information about{' '} + Przeczytaj nasze FAQ, aby dowiedzieć się na temat{' '} - our versioning policy and commitment to stability + naszej polityki wersjonowania i gwarancji stabilności .

    @@ -51,13 +51,13 @@ const Versions = ({location}: Props) => (
    • - Changelog + Dziennik zmian
    • {version.path && (
    • - Documentation + Dokumentacja
    • )} diff --git a/src/templates/blog.js b/src/templates/blog.js index 57967afcc..26b12e223 100644 --- a/src/templates/blog.js +++ b/src/templates/blog.js @@ -12,7 +12,7 @@ import {createLinkBlog} from 'utils/createLink'; const toSectionList = allMarkdownRemark => [ { - title: 'Recent Posts', + title: 'Ostatnie posty', items: allMarkdownRemark.edges .map(({node}) => ({ id: node.fields.slug, @@ -20,7 +20,7 @@ const toSectionList = allMarkdownRemark => [ })) .concat({ id: '/blog/all.html', - title: 'All posts ...', + title: 'Wszystkie posty...', }), }, ]; @@ -35,7 +35,7 @@ const Blog = ({data, location}) => ( ogDescription={data.markdownRemark.excerpt} markdownRemark={data.markdownRemark} sectionList={toSectionList(data.allMarkdownRemark)} - titlePostfix=" – React Blog" + titlePostfix=" – blog Reacta" /> ); From 3c2dbc332459e66c25637a0344f1ad2f7860985e Mon Sep 17 00:00:00 2001 From: Wojtek Date: Tue, 19 Mar 2019 22:57:56 +0100 Subject: [PATCH 2/3] Update src/pages/acknowledgements.html.js Co-Authored-By: jakubdrozdek <30927218+jakubdrozdek@users.noreply.github.com> --- src/pages/acknowledgements.html.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/pages/acknowledgements.html.js b/src/pages/acknowledgements.html.js index aa07b4493..96415733f 100644 --- a/src/pages/acknowledgements.html.js +++ b/src/pages/acknowledgements.html.js @@ -26,7 +26,7 @@ const Acknowlegements = ({data, location}) => ( />
      -

      Chcielibyśmy podziękować naszym kontrybutorom:

      +

      Chcielibyśmy podziękować osobom, które wniosły wkład w powstanie Reacta:

        Date: Tue, 19 Mar 2019 22:59:33 +0100 Subject: [PATCH 3/3] Update src/pages/languages.js Co-Authored-By: jakubdrozdek <30927218+jakubdrozdek@users.noreply.github.com> --- src/pages/languages.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/pages/languages.js b/src/pages/languages.js index 6ec136ce3..230392b7e 100644 --- a/src/pages/languages.js +++ b/src/pages/languages.js @@ -59,7 +59,7 @@ const Languages = ({location}: Props) => (

        Prace w toku

        -

        Potrzebni kontrybutorzy

        +

        Potrzebna pomoc w tłumaczeniu